With the help of the root-only SetCPU app for the HTC EVO 4G , the handset’s processor was successfully overclocked to 1.2+GHz, which resulted in a linpack improvement of over 25% with no impact on stability. Now all we need is a 3,000mAh battery. Check out the video below:
